Potentiometric titration stands as a cornerstone technique in the analytical chemistry field, offering a highly precise and reliable method to quantify the concentration of a given analyte in solution. As a sophisticated procedure, potentiometric titration employs a variety of sensitive and specialized instruments, tailored to meet the evolving needs of both academic research and industrial product development.

The value of potentiometric titration lies most evidently in its meticulous attention to detail and adaptability
. This method's ability to provide adaptable titration endpoints is unparalleled. Unlike traditional titration that relies on visual colorimetric changes, potentiometric titration measures electrical voltage changes using a reference electrode and an indicator electrode. This innovative method empowers chemists to discern with remarkable accuracy when a chemical reaction is complete, even in cases where no visual change occurs. A practical example highlighting its indispensability can be seen in pharmaceutical applications. During drug formulation, ensuring the correct stoichiometry of reactants is crucial. Potentiometric titration steps in as an authoritative tool by delivering precise concentration measurements, essential for formulating effective and safe products. It significantly minimizes human errors, thereby increasing trustworthiness among stakeholders, from researchers to regulatory bodies.

Moreover, experience with potentiometric titration reveals its efficiency in dealing with complex mixtures and colored solutions where traditional titration may falter. Thanks to the electrochemical basis of this method, even slightly colored or opaque solutions that obscure visual indicators can be accurately analyzed. This capability expands its applicability across various industries such as food, agriculture, and environmental monitoring, where solutions can range widely in appearance and complexity.potentiometric titration method
